SUMMARY:Artist Talk with Mendi and Keith Obadike
DESCRIPTION:Interdisciplinary artists Mendi and Keith Obadike will talk about their practice in sound\, new media\, and literature in conjunction with the exhibition For the Record. Exploring the implications of social and cultural systems in relation to blackness and identity\, they have investigated the commodification of race\, the visualization of untold stories as disappearing hypertext\, and the history of the subwoofer.

SUMMARY:Seed Collecting Workshop
DESCRIPTION:Join artists Ellie Irons and Anne Percoco of the Next Epoch Seed Library (NESL) for a multisensorial experience with the wild\, disturbance-oriented plants of the Wheaton Campus. We’ll get to know Wheaton’s local weedy plants by finding\, collecting\, sorting and processing their seeds for inclusion in NESL’s popup library in the Beard and Weil Galleries. NESL re-imagines the conventional seed bank for a new epoch defined by massive human impact on the global environment. Rather than focusing exclusively on human utility or agricultural heritage\, they champion the contributions of weedy plant species most likely to survive and thrive in an unpredictable future. \nMeet in the Beard and Weil Galleries at 2pm\, 2nd Floor\, Watson Fine Arts.

SUMMARY:In the Weeds: Art and the Natural World
DESCRIPTION:In the Weeds: Art and the Natural World showcases six artists who are examining the complicated relationship between humans and the environment. Many of these artists bridge art and science to bring to life processes that may otherwise elude the general public. Through seed collecting\, camouflage\, performance\, video\, and artists’ books\, artists Kwang Choi\, Rachel Frank\, Jenny Kendler\, Next Epoch Seed Library (a collaboration between Ellie Irons and Anne Percoco)\, and Tammy Nguyen consider issues of rewilding and human influence on the natural world. \nThe exhibition runs October 23—December 12\, 2019 \nImage: Rachel Frank
